Historically, tattoos have held diverse cultural meanings, from marking social status to signifying spiritual connections. While modern tattooing has evolved into a mainstream art form, these historical roots continue to influence contemporary designs. For instance, certain symbols, such as lotus flowers or mandalas, retain their spiritual significance and are often chosen for their deeper meaning.
The evolution of tattoo styles has also played a significant role in shaping *tattoos for girls ideas*. From traditional American tattoos with bold outlines and vibrant colors to delicate watercolor tattoos with soft gradients, there’s a style to suit every aesthetic preference. Furthermore, the rise of micro-realism and fine-line tattooing has opened up new possibilities for creating intricate and detailed designs.

1. **Q: What are some popular tattoo placement options for girls that are both stylish and discreet?**
**A:** Popular and discreet placement options include the inner wrist, behind the ear, the nape of the neck, the ankle, and the ribcage. These areas allow for smaller, more delicate designs that can be easily concealed or revealed depending on the occasion.
2. **Q: How can I ensure that my chosen tattoo design remains timeless and doesn’t become outdated in a few years?**
**A:** Opt for classic designs with enduring symbolism, such as floral motifs, geometric patterns, or meaningful quotes. Avoid trendy designs or pop culture references that may lose their relevance over time. Fine line and blackwork tattoos also tend to age well.
3. **Q: What are some effective ways to incorporate personal meaning into my tattoo design?**
**A:** Consider incorporating symbols that represent your hobbies, interests, or beliefs. You can also use dates, initials, or quotes that are significant to you. Talking to your tattoo artist about your personal story can also help them create a truly unique and meaningful design.
4. **Q: How do I choose the right tattoo artist for my specific tattoo idea?**
**A:** Research local tattoo artists and review their portfolios to find someone whose style aligns with your vision. Look for artists who specialize in the type of tattoo you’re interested in (e.g., fine-line, watercolor, realism). Don’t hesitate to schedule a consultation to discuss your ideas and assess their communication skills.
5. **Q: What are some essential aftercare tips to ensure proper healing and prevent infection?**
**A:** Keep your tattoo clean and dry by washing it gently with mild soap and water. Apply a thin layer of unscented lotion or tattoo balm to keep the skin moisturized. Avoid direct sunlight, swimming, and tight clothing during the healing process. Follow your tattoo artist’s specific aftercare instructions carefully.
6. **Q: How can I minimize the pain associated with getting a tattoo?**
**A:** Choose a placement area with less nerve endings and thicker skin, such as the outer thigh or upper arm. Avoid getting tattooed when you’re tired, stressed, or dehydrated. Consider using a numbing cream (consult with your tattoo artist first). Communicate with your artist during the process and take breaks if needed.
7. **Q: What are some common misconceptions about tattoos that girls should be aware of?**
**A:** One common misconception is that tattoos are unprofessional or limit career opportunities. While this may have been true in the past, attitudes are changing, and many workplaces are now more accepting of tattoos. Another misconception is that tattoos are easy to remove. Laser tattoo removal can be costly, painful, and may not completely erase the tattoo.
8. **Q: How do I address concerns from family or friends who may disapprove of my decision to get a tattoo?**
**A:** Communicate your reasons for wanting a tattoo in a calm and respectful manner. Explain the personal meaning behind your chosen design and emphasize that it’s a decision you’ve made thoughtfully. Ultimately, it’s your body and your choice, but it’s important to be sensitive to the concerns of those you care about.
9. **Q: What are the potential risks associated with getting a tattoo, and how can I mitigate them?**
**A:** Potential risks include allergic reactions to the ink, skin infections, and scarring. Mitigate these risks by choosing a reputable tattoo artist who uses sterile equipment and follows proper hygiene practices. Disclose any allergies or medical conditions to your artist beforehand. Follow aftercare instructions diligently.
10. **Q: How much should I budget for a tattoo, and what factors influence the cost?**
**A:** The cost of a tattoo depends on several factors, including the size, complexity, placement, and the artist’s experience and reputation. Research local tattoo artists and compare their pricing. Remember that quality is more important than price, so don’t be afraid to invest in a skilled and reputable artist.
